Please join young professionals from across the YACG South Florida community for an informal gathering to connect over coffee.  YACG South Florida represents the next generation of business leaders and deal-makers in the mergers & acquisitions industry and focuses on connecting young professionals in the middle-market with the resources needed for professional growth and development.

Harris Kouasseu

Harris Kouasseu

Truist
Commercial Banker

As a Commercial Banker at Truist, Harris helps middle-market companies in Broward County navigate growth, optimize cash flow, and achieve their financial goals. For the past three years, Harris served as a Credit Analyst, partnering with senior bankers to execute a wide range of transactions, including syndicated loans, leveraged buyouts with private equity, recapitalizations, M&A, and working capital solutions. Harris also had the privilege of supporting our Not-for-Profit Banking team, working on deals involving New Markets Tax Credits, bridge financing, and project-based lending.

This experience has not only strengthened my financial acumen but also provided me with a deep understanding of our internal processes and a strong network across the bank—resources Harris now brings to the table to support each relationship.

Harris is also passionate about giving back—actively involved with Big Brothers Big Sisters, Emerge Broward, and other local organizations. Originally from Cameroon, Harris speaks French and enjoy connecting over business, community impact, or soccer.

Andrew La Fontaine

Andrew La Fontaine

Valuation Research Corporation (VRC)
Vice President, Business Development

Andrew La Fontaine is responsible for business development in Florida for Valuation Research Corporation (VRC). He regularly works with private equity firms and companies in a wide range of industries, assisting them with their financial reporting and tax valuation needs. He also works with hedge funds and credit funds, helping value their illiquid or hard-to-value assets. Outside of work, Andrew enjoys all things sports and is an avid golfer.
